LOBO INVITATIONAL HISTORY
The 2008 season marks the ninth running of the UNM Lobo Invitational. After a six-year absence, former head coach Matt Henry brought NCAA cross country competition back to Albuquerque with the 2000 Lobo Invitational. In 2002, the meet was expanded to include six high school races and in 2004, a 5K community fun run was added to open the day.
Each year, thousands of distance running fans have flocked to UNM’s North Campus to watch the competition on one of the most spectator-friendly cross country courses in the nation.
Six different teams have won the men’s title, including the host Lobos in 2002 and `04. The UTEP men have won the past two meets, including a meet record score of 19 points last fall. Shadrack Kiptoo-Biwott is the only UNM runner to win the individual race (’04), while Air Force’s Ben Payne (’01, ’02) and UTEP’s Stephen Samoei (’06, ’07) are the only two time men’s winners. Payne’s time of 24:01 in `02 is the North Course record.
The women’s race has seen seven different team champions with Air Force taking back-to-back titles in 2001 and `02, and New Mexico winning for the first time last year. UNM and Western State College (’01) share the meet record with a score of 21 points. New Mexico has had two individual winners in Sarah Gonzales (2001) and Jacquelyne Gallegos (2005). Gallegos set the 6,000m course record with her time of 21:37 in 2005. Unattached runner Ava Hutchison became the first to win the 5,000m women’s race last year. Women had run a 6K from 2000-06.
LOBO INVITATIONAL PAST RESULTS
MEN
YEAR TEAM WINNER INDIVIDUAL WINNER
2000 Western State (22 pts.) Brandon Leslie, Adams State (24:34)
2001* Air Force (26 pts.) Ben Payne, Air Force (24:20)
2002 New Mexico (21 pts.) Ben Payne, Air Force (24:01)
2003 Colorado State (35 pts.) Will Banks, Western State (24:45)
2004 New Mexico (35 pts.) Shadrack Kiptoo-Biwott, UNM (24:44)
2005 Adams State (44 pts.) Patrick Mutai, UTEP (24:28)
2006 UTEP (29 pts.) Stephen Samoei, UTEP (24:47)
2007 UTEP (19 pts.) Stephen Samoei, UTEP (24:19)
WOMENYEAR TEAM WINNER INDIVIDUAL WINNER
2000 Western State (21 pts.) Jennifer Michel, unattached (21:38)
2001 Air Force (30 pts.) Sarah Gonzales, UNM (22:25)
2002 Air Force (39 pts.) Rachel Cuellar, NMSU (22:04)
2003 Colorado State (36 pts.) Adriana Pirtea, UTEP (22:10)
2004 Texas Tech (26 pts.) Irene Kimaiyo, Texas Tech (22:01)
2005 Adams State (30 pts.) Jacquelyne Gallegos, UNM (21:37)
2006 Texas A&M (35 pts.) Merideth Snow, Texas A&M (22:00)
2007 New Mexico (21 pts.) Ava Hutchinson, unattached (18:13*)
2001 meet was held at the Paradise Hills Golf Course in West Albuquerque.
* 5,000m race
